9/22/2022 12:09pm The original plastic tank had gone yellow and looked naff. An alloy tank saved the day! I was in 2 minds to paint it or to go with white decals... but the plain alloy looks amazing! The seat "button" is billet alloy, (anodised black) the retainer screw is Titanium, as is the tank strap screw. HRC spec billet alloy and Ti air filter screw. Finished it off with the some replica AMA tech stickers, H-O-T replica decal set and Todds '93 race number. The amount of new and NOS parts that have gone into it is insane. Now shes finished...

9/22/2022 12:08pm All new OEM cables and kill switch.
The original "short tip" gear lever was in really good condition. Vapour blasted the lever, had the tip and spring re zinc plated. Made up a little Titanium pivot pin.
A few more details. HRC spec alloy nuts. HRC spec alloy brake clevis. I made the rear master cylinder push-rod assembly in Titanium.

9/20/2022 12:53pm I'm gonna jump ahead a little here. I did take loads of photos but i cant find em!! Any way. I managed to save the barrel. The PV's were seized in there pretty good, but we did managed to get them out with out scrapping the barrel. It was sent out for re-plating. Everything was vapour blasted, and then the bottom end was Cerakoted the correct satin black. All build up, with shed loads of new, new OEM and NOS parts. 9/20/2022 12:53pm Engine wise, the Barrel and cases were ported, the carb was bored out to 38mm and there was a "team issue" PC pipe. Its different to the production/customer PC pipe. Much thinner material, and a very different shape. Other than that, its was pretty stock.

9/20/2022 12:53pm There's a big gap in the pics. It took me so long to get her done, I've lost a lot of "progress" pics. But heres the shock. It was completely stripped, the body was blasted and cerakoted. I made new Alloy pre-load adjusters, spring seat, bladder end etc which we had anodised red. The shaft lock nut and washer are Titanium. The shock end I custom made in billet alloy. Engraved with Todds 93 race number.
